The Fourth Edition is a complete common practice theory text that also covers contemporary material. Thoroughly updated, it continues to feature a concise outline format that provides students with the basic information in a clear and straightforward manner. This format also allows professors to choose those concepts, materials, and techniques to emphasize. Parts I-IV present the basic concepts and principles; Part V serves as a summary and review of the basic concepts of music theory.
